miércoles, 4 de septiembre de 2013

Exportar a Excel un Grid o PivotGrid con valores calculados desde vb.net


Para solucionar el problema de exportar valores calculados en el GridView desde Código Vb.Net se soluciona de la Siguiente manera:

Protected Sub ASPxPivotGridExporter_CustomExportCell(ByVal sender As Object, ByVal e As DevExpress.XtraPivotGrid.Web.WebCustomExportCellEventArgs) Handles ASPxPivotGridExporter.CustomExportCell
        Dim brick As DevExpress.XtraPrinting.TextBrick = e.Brick
        If e.DataField.FieldName = "Budget_Dif" Or e.DataField.FieldName = "LY_Dif" Or e.DataField.FieldName = "SumBudget_Dif" Or e.DataField.FieldName = "SumLY_Dif" Then
            brick.TextValue = ConvertToDouble(brick.Text)
        End If
    End Sub

No hay comentarios.:

Publicar un comentario